Biography
Dr. Amit Garg (Associate Professor) specializes in laser material interaction and Science Education. He has published 55 research papers, 10 books, attended many International conferences abroad, chaired technical session , jury member for INSPIRE programme, reviewer of six international journals and fellow of SPIE, USA. He is the Principal investigator of a Innovative project funded by Delhi University with 5 completed research projects, faculty adviser of SPIE student chapter. He has been awarded Meritorious Teacher’s Award (2012-13) with a cash prize of Rs.1,00,000/- of Directorate of Higher Education, Government of NCT of Delhi, recipient of second Prize of Rs.40000/- by Ministry of Earth Sciences, GOI for his book Tsunami Lahron Ka Kehar with biographical profile published in Who’s Who in the World.
Research Interest
Science Education, Laser-material interaction, low cost medical devices, thin films and their applications
